There are no references yet, but we are about to submit a paper. The
Cr isotope papers in the literature are all on radiogenic variations
in meteorites- these use a different analysis method, and all
terrestrial materials should be identical.
Our rather sparse data so far suggest that most industrial Cr starts
out unfractionated isotopically, relative to igneous rocks and Cr
ores. It also looks like there is little fractionation in Cr plating
baths- surprising!
One concern is that distinguishing different Cr sources may be
complicated if the aquifer is not strongly oxidizing. If dissolved
oxygen is low or zero, Cr(VI) reduction is likely and any
interpretation needs to consider the effects (enrichment of heavy
isotopes in the remaining Cr(VI)- we have measured this in the lab).
